Liverpool manager Jurgen Klopp has provided an injury update ahead of his side's Friday night Premier League fixture away against Chelsea at Stamford Bridge.

The Reds crushed champions Leicester City, 4-1, in their last match in front of an expanded Anfield, which meant over 53,000 fans were able to pack into the ground.




Klopp will want to keep the momentum going against Antonio Conte's Chelsea, but will have to make do without midfielder Emre Can, though he has been boosted by Dejan Lovren being available for selection.

The Liverpool manager explained at a press conference: "The players who were involved in the last game are, until now, all ready again – plus Dejan. Not the others, for example Emre.
 


"Emre is not injured any more, which is good, but now he needs to train and that’s how it is. He had a difficult pre-season with coming back later than most of the other players then a little injury here and a little problem there", Klopp continued.

"Until now, it was not the best moment, but he is still a wonderful player and now we have to make him fit."

The Liverpool boss also provided an update on Mamadou Sakho and Joe Gomez, while insisting goalkeepers Simon Mignolet and Loris Karius have trained without issue.

"That’s what we will do with him, that’s what we will do with Mama and if you want, with Joe Gomez and all the others.

"Simon is all good and Loris has been in training the whole week now, so all good", he added.

Chelsea saw their 100 per cent record go last weekend as they dropped two points with a 2-2 draw away at Swansea City, but still sit second in the Premier League.
